Mariana Marble is a warm-toned natural stone with a blend of beige, cream, and golden swirls. Its flowing, wave-like patterns bring a sense of movement and warmth to any space. With its soft earth tones and elegant textures, Mariana Marble creates a cozy yet luxurious atmosphere in both modern and traditional interiors.

Maintenance of Mariana Marble

Mariana Marble is easy to care for with routine maintenance:

  • Clean using a soft cloth and neutral pH cleaner

  • Avoid harsh acids or bleach

  • Seal yearly to maintain its stain resistance

  • Polish as needed to retain its natural shine

Key Features of Mariana Marble

1. Color of Mariana Marble

A soothing mix of creamy beige, sand, and subtle gold veins, giving each slab a natural fluidity. Its organic design mimics desert landscapes or wind-blown textures.

2. Heat and Scratch Resistance of Mariana Marble

Mariana Marble provides moderate resistance to heat and wear, making it suitable for dry interior zones like bedrooms, lobbies, and formal living areas.

3. Is Mariana Marble Good?

Yes. Mariana Marble is a great option if you’re looking for soft, earthy tones with a natural movement effect. It’s ideal for cozy, inviting interiors that don’t compromise on sophistication.

4. Standard Size and Thickness of Mariana Marble

  • Finishes: Polished, honed, matte, brushed, leathered & more
  • Standard slab thickness is 16mm, 18mm, and 20mm.

5. Is Mariana Marble Durable?

Rated 3–4 on the Mohs scale, it is suitable for medium-traffic areas and dry spaces. With proper care, it offers long-term durability.

Where Does Mariana Marble Come From?

Mariana Marble is quarried and processed in India, particularly in the Rajasthan region. Its layered structure and warm hues result from the natural mineral blend found in the area.

What is the Minimum Order Quantity for Mariana Marble?

There is no minimum order quantity for Mariana Marble. However, we recommend a full container load (FCL) of 20′ container (28,000 kgs) for optimal shipping costs.

A 20′ container typically contains:

  • 450 sqm of Mariana Marble (2cm thickness)
  • 300 sqm of Mariana Marble (3cm thickness)
